A lot of these super frosty strains have very long skinny trichomes. IMO, this is not desirable except for pictures/clout. The stalk of the trichome is waxy and mostly inactive. The majority of the cannabinoids/terpenes reside in the trichome head/bulb. This is why so many of the new ultra frosty varieties are disappointing people when it comes to actual long term smokability. Also why the modern industry is jumping from one gorgeous hype strain to another, without much staying power.

I think Instagram narcissism is taking the cannabis genome in the wrong direction. But we are seeing a pretty good rise in thc levels and it's easier to get clones than ever, so I won't complain too much.

My most recent harvest...

3 gallon fabric bags, ProMix HP, GH MaxiGro/Bloom for the Amnesia Auto and Green Crack, Mega Crop one part for the rest.

600w MH/HPS in a 42" parabolic reflector, ~ 5' x 5' x 4' high enclosure in a 10' x 10' x 8' high room.

Amnesia Auto, 50 days @ 18/6 and 46 days @ 12/12.
